Summary:Guide to Microforms and Digital Resources is the internationally acknowledged standard guide to microforms, listing more than 225,000 publications available from approx. 260 publishers and distributors around the world. It has now also embarked on listing online titles and digitally-scanned research material, made accessible to the user in electronic formats. The titles listed are rare and valuable monographs, historical journals, newspapers, almanacs, and periodicals, as well as archive holdings, collections, bequests and much more. Entries contain the following information: title, subtitle; author(s), editor(s); publisher, place and date of publication; collation information; type of product; price; ISBN/ISSN; order number; publisher/distributor code; subject class. The alphabetical Author Title list comprises title entries with cross-references from authors and editors to respective titles. The Subject Guide facilitates the search for products regarding specific subjects. The classification is based on a modified Dewey Decimal Classification System. By means of the alphabetical Index of Persons as Subject, the user can see at a glance all titles or collections dealing with specific persons and their work. The Guide comes with an Index of Publishers and Distributors worldwide along with all relevant information. The eBookPLUS format comprises the content and search criteria of the printed edition and its indices, facilitating complex searches.
